Rooms in Hrielith generally have 5 spaces, longitudinally.
Most of the time, you arrive in a room in the middle, or at Zero (0). The spaces are numbered, back to front, thus: -2 (back) -1 (rear) 0 (middle) 1 (forward) 2 (front). Thus, if you were at 0 or the middle, and wanted to get an object at 1, you would move one space forward (mv f). In combat, to strike at something not in your space, requires a missile weapon, or a spell.Many commands such as peo, obj and crea(tures) show position at the far left as a number, such as -1, etc. Familiarize yourself with in-room movement, it is an important aspect of gameplay.

The world of Eamai has three main continents, populated by a variety of enclaves of a wide variety of races. From single dwellings to vast metropolii.Elorn is a magical island on Eamai, where many of the first homes of extant races still exist. Elorn exists in a warped space, such that, while it is physically located somewhere on Eamai - no one knows where, travel to or from the island can only be accomplished by the use of an ancient magical portal, in the city of Hrielith. During a time of strife, the portal was damaged, and now functions only in one direction - to Hrielith. Those who come know they will never return to the mainland, or at least that it is extremely unlikely.
Hrielith is an ancient abandoned city - recently re-populated to attempt to deal with a terrible threat that lies beyond the Dwarven Firsthome at Laer'Keph pass in the east. Originally, it was populated militarily, by allied bands from different races and cultures who came to answer the call for aid that came to the mainland through the portal in the form of a party of elves and dwarves, when the portal was still bi-directional. When the portal was damaged by a mad Theurge, those who were on the island were trapped - in a sense.
Currently, Hrielith is inhabited by the descendants of those initial settlers, as well as those who have come to the island since then - a one-way trip - seeking fame, knowledge, fortune or dreams.
